NBA Prop Bet of the Day

Stephen Curry OVER 6.5 threes made at Washington (+130, William Hill

On par with temps equivalent to the sun’s surface, sensations associated with a Carolina reaper pepper or fiery feelings in certain bodily regions post late-night burrito consumption, Curry is searing. Shooting golf balls through an oversized hula hoop, he’s splashed at least eight triples in five of his last six games. His 78 3-pointers made in his last 11 games is a new NBA record. This month he’s netted an absurd 50.3% from beyond the arc. There are no further arguments, your honor. The defense rests. Curry is the greatest pure shooter in league history. At some point the flame will extinguish, but are you willing to bet against it, at plus odds no less? The Wizards are the eighth-best matchup for a shooter according to the FTN Daily advanced DvP tool. Even more encouraging, they rank No. 22 in adjusted defensive efficiency and No. 24 in three-point percentage defense allowing 37.6%. The Bay Area’s golden one should again torch the twine.
